Why it's worth checking this yourself
Unlike Google, where it's easy to see where you rank, the answers of AI engines change from question to question and from user to user. It's easy to assume everything is fine — but that assumption can be costly. Not infrequently you'll discover that the engine describes a business partially, attributes to it services it doesn't offer, or simply skips over it in favour of competitors who managed to establish a clearer presence.
What might come to light in a check
The business isn't mentioned at all — the engine simply doesn't "know" you well enough to recommend you. There are five common reasons for this.
An inaccurate description — incorrect details about your field, location, or service — sometimes even hallucinations.
More prominent competitors — other businesses appear ahead of you because they established authority and clarity.
An inconsistent message — different engines tell a different story about the same business.
How to check — in broad strokes
You can start on your own: open ChatGPT, Gemini, Claude and Perplexity and ask a few questions a real customer would ask — "Who provides service X in area Y?", "What are your recommendations for a business in field Z?". Notice whether you come up, how you're described, and who appears alongside you. This is an excellent starting point, but it gives a partial picture — the answers change, and it's hard to draw a systematic conclusion from them.
